Cashiers Salary in Pittsfield, MA

Cashiers in Pittsfield, MA make a median of $33,900 a year, or about $16.3 an hour. The range runs from $31K at the entry level to $37K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 95.11), that's roughly $35,643 in purchasing power. A 2-bedroom apartment runs $1,709/month — about 73.9% of take-home, which is tight.

Frequently asked questions

How much do cashiers make in Pittsfield, MA?

The median is $33,900 a year - that works out to about $16.3 an hour. The range is wide: entry-level workers start around $31,200, and experienced cashiers can clear $36,590.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.

Is $34K enough to live in Pittsfield?

On that salary, you'd take home roughly $2,298/month after taxes. A 2-bedroom here rents for about $1,709/month (HUD Fair Market Rent), which eats 74.4% of your paycheck. That's above the 30% rule of thumb - housing will be a stretch at the median salary, though you can manage with roommates or a smaller place.

How far does a cashiers salary go in Pittsfield?

Pittsfield has a Regional Price Parity of 95.11 (100 is the national average). That's below average - your money stretches further here than the raw salary number suggests. After cost-of-living adjustment, the median cashiers salary is worth about $35,643 in national-average purchasing power.
